- Crush the flips snacks and combine with cream cheese. Stir in some sour cream until you get the desired thickness. Spice with some salt and pepper to taste.
- The salad prepared this way has a nice peanut-cheese flavor with a refreshing sour cream note, but if you want to get a more complex flavor, add some hard-boiled egg yolks. Just crush them with a fork and combine with cream cheese. The rest of the prep process remains the same.
- Instead of cream cheese, you can use some other soft cheese for a stronger flavor. For example, this time I used some crushed feta cheese. In cases like this, you may need a bit more than 2 Tbsp of sour cream to obtain a creamy texture.

Note that you can store the salad in the fridge for up to 3 days, but it's the best to use it the same day.
